    Abstract: [Problem] To provide means for detecting heart failure more simply and highly accurately. [Solution Means] A method of detecting heart failure from a sample collected from an organism, the method comprising the step of: performing sandwich immunoassay of NT-proANP or a fragment thereof contained in the sample using a first antibody for capturing for which an epitope lies on any site among positions 31 to 67 of an amino acid sequence of NT-proANP and a second antibody for labeling for which an epitope lies on any site among positions 31 to 67 of the amino acid sequence of NT-proANP, and the like. The epitopes of the two types of antibodies: one for capturing and the other for labeling, both of which lie among positions 31 to 67 of the amino acid sequence of NT-proANP.

    Abstract: The present invention provides a subcutaneous injection product for cattle for inducing superovulation characterized by comprising aluminum hydroxide gel and an efficient amount of a gonadotropin, wherein the concentration of the aluminum hydroxide is, in terms of the amount of aluminum, higher than or equal to 0.2 mg/mL and lower than 1.0 mg/mL, which is a subcutaneous injection product that is useful for producing good calves and that can induce superovulation in a cow by a single administration. The present invention also provides a method for producing good calves undergoing steps of subcutaneously injecting the aforementioned injection product into a cow to thereby induce superovulation, inducing estrus in the cow, conducting artificial insemination, and then collecting fertilized eggs.
